Teofimo Lopez vs Steve Claggett Preview

Junior welterweight champion Teofimo Lopez puts his titles on the line against Steve Claggett at James L. Knight Center in Miami Beach, Florida on June 29. The main card is scheduled to start at 9:00 pm.

Lopez enters this title defence following a disappointing showing in his last fight. Claggett has never fought an opponent of this level. Can the challenger pull off the upset or will Lopez prove he is worth his salt?

Teofimo Lopez vs Steve Claggett Head-To-Head and Key Stats

Teofimo Lopez won the IBF lightweight title in December 2019 when he TKO’d Richard Commey. He convincingly beat Vasiliy Lomachenko a year later to retain his belt and claim the WBA (Super), WBO, and The Ring lightweight titles. A tight split decision loss to George Kambosos Jr. followed before he won and defended the vacant NABF and WBO International light welterweight titles against Pedro Campa and Sandor Martin.

His biggest achievement to date came in his next fight. The Miami native put on an impressive performance in a unanimous decision victory over Josh Taylor in June 2023. After winning the WBO and The Ring light welterweight titles to become a two-division champion, he returned eight months later despite claiming he had retired.

The Miami native last stepped in the ring in February, when he faced Jamaine Ortiz at the Michelob Ultra Arena, in Paradise, Nevada. The Takeover won the fight, though it was uneventful. His slow and nervy performance elicited boos from the crowd, though he was able to claim a unanimous decision victory.

The champ fought negatively and attempted to force Ortiz to engage. His opponent is guilty of fighting just as negatively, but Lopez did very little to set up the challenger. He did not do enough to cut off the ring and failed to use his jab. Neither fighter ever looked in real jeopardy. The bout was a frustrating watch and Lopez looked to be shaking off ring rust against a below-elite-level boxer..

That is why there has been criticism levelled at Lopez and the matchmakers for his upcoming fight against Claggett. The two seem worlds apart talent-wise with Claggett never stepping into the ring against someone of Lopez’s level.

The Canadian is a seasoned fighter with a record of 38-7-2. He is seen as more of a gatekeeper in this division. His last fight came in January, earning a second-round victory after Marcos Gonzalez Barraza retired during the eight-rounder. Claggett is not there to be walked through though.

He has power behind him with 26 KOs and likes to fight aggressively. Claggett has taken down numerous prospects who have come in unprepared and has added a 1 in the L column of six previously undefeated fighters. He likes to come forward and will present a different challenge to Ortiz, who did not fight as aggressively as Lopez may have expected. This is likely Clagget’s only opportunity at a title fight and he cannot be underestimated. He is undefeated in his last nine contests and at 35-years-old this is his first test against a truly elite-level fighter.

Standing at 5’8” with a 68 ½” reach, the tale of the tape is virtually identical. Claggett will have a relatively insignificant inch-and-a-half reach advantage. Lopez is 21-1 in his career with 13 of his victories coming via KO/TKO. The challenger has a slightly better knockout percentage with 68.42% to Lopez’s 65%. However, Lopez has never been knocked out in his career with his only loss coming via decision. Claggett has been KO’d in one of his seven defeats.

Teofimo Lopez vs Steve Claggett Prediction

Fight prediction: Lopez via KO/TKO

Teofimo Lopez put on a lacklustre performance in his defence against Ortiz. He never took the fight to his opponent, something he tends to do when fighting below his level. However, Claggett’s brawling style means he cannot rest on his laurels here as he did in his previous bout. That will force the best out of Lopez and our boxing prediction is for him to bounce back impressively with a knockout victory.

The champion is a counter-puncher and will welcome this clash of styles. Claggett’s preference for pressure fighting will play into his hands. He will be tough, but ultimately easier to hit. His style makes him predictable and more susceptible to counter-punchers. Lopez has lost some of his power since moving up to welterweight. However, this fight has been handpicked for him to get a finish. Claggett will be too tough for his own good and walk into a KO.

This does not mean The Takeover can disregard his opponent’s power. The Canadian fighter has clubbing power and swings at will to the head and body. Lopez has to be on it in this fight and cannot repeat his performance against Ortiz. Claggett is not as light on his feet nor is he as technical as Ortiz, but he offers danger in different areas. The champion cannot afford to sleepwalk his way to a victory again on Saturday.

This is ultimately a stay-busy fight for Lopez though. Most of Claggett’s success has come on the regional scene and as a gatekeeper of the division, an upset is highly unlikely. The Canadian can find a big punch if he catches Lopez in another unmotivated mood, but The Takeover will not make the same mistake twice.

Teofimo Lopez vs Steve Claggett Full Fight Card

The full fight card for Saturday night is weak. Lopez and Claggett headline the night with their title bout. The rest of the card is a mixture of upcoming prospects and seasoned veterans. There are a few interesting bouts, however.

Yan Santana will put his undefeated record on the line against Brandon Valdez. Santana has won all 11 of his fights by knockout and Valdez will bring a resilience the Dominican is yet to face in his young career.

Olympian Rohan Polanco also puts his undefeated record on the line in his bout with Luis Hernandez Ramos. Ramos brings experience with a 23-7 record including 20 KO victories. This will be Polanco’s toughest test to date.

Muhammad Ali’s grandson Nico Ali Walsh will attempt to avenge his loss to Sona Akale in this rematch. Both fighters come in with identical 9-1 records, though Walsh boasts one more finish with 5 KOs.
